commit 2d70db3c2ae18943bc3a77a8bc6059fbeaf3b266
Author: Martin Liska <mliska@suse.cz>
Date: Tue Feb 1 12:40:59 2022 +0100
Fold GCC_VERSION >= $old_version to TRUE, otherwise to FALSE.
Right now, the minimal required version of GCC is 4.8.x
that is a version that well supports c++11.
